  • Creating Active Directory Accounts for vSphere 5.1 Services

    To set up the management pieces of vSphere, I need to have an account or accounts created in Active Directory.  I need to determine how many to create and what permissions they need.
    In Single Sign on Server, I need to choose an account that vCenter server will use when it connects to SSO.  I can use the default admin@system-domain.  Or I can add an account that is configured in Active Directory.  Or, I can also use an active directory group instead of an individual user.  What is the best way to do this and if I use an AD account, what permissions does it need at the domain level and at the local level on the Single Sign on Server?  (I'm using multisite mode, so I can't use local accounts)
    In SQL Server, I need to choose an account to use for the SQL server service.  Should this account be an active directory account or a local user account?  If so, what permissions should be assigned to the account in Active Directory and what permissions should be assigned to it on the local machine?  What AD group, if any should it be a part of?  What local permissions does it need?
    In vCenter Server, I need to choose an account to run the "vCenter Server Service" in.  Is it best to use the default "system" account or to use an account from Active Directory, or a local account?
    I'm trying to get a big picture of an AD account/group strategy to use that covers the main management pieces of vSphere - vCenter Server, Single Sign on, Inventory Service, Web Client Services.
    For example, create one group called "vSphere Services", then create separate accounts for each management piece, and assign them specific permissions on specific systems.  Or create separate groups for each management piece and assign permissions to the groups.  Is it better to consolidate some of these user names or split them out?  Any experiences / suggestions welcome.  Thanks.

    Hello,
    For general services I use a service specific account within AD. This was before SSO and I use the same after SSO. SSO is used by only two services that I know about at the moment (Inventory Service and perhaps vCloud). However, there are many other service accounts that should be created. You want one account per service and I use AD for this, this way I can create a service account group and give it the appropriate roles and privileges. FOr example I have service accounts for:
    VMware View
    XenDesktop
    vCops
    HPSIM
    Solarwinds
    VMTurbo
    NetApp
    etc.
    One service, one service account, each with either a general role or custom role depending on access requirements to vCenter.
    For SSO, I to am waiting on general information, but I set mine up fairly basically to cover only those resources that make use of SSO. Since the vast majority of items do not use SSO, the rule still applies.  Once SSO is supported by more than one or two tools, you still need to maintain that separation.
    So I say yes, tie SSO to AD and do everything in one place, unfortunately, that is not very clear, or at least was not to me and these SSO issues are either beng fixed, documented, or both.

  • How to avoid duplicate DN exception when creating Active Directory Account

    I am using OIM 9.1.0.2 to provision Active Directory accounts.
    I run into issues when the DN of the user to be created already exists and I would like to know if anyone has some logic I can use to generate a different DN for new user by adding a number or something like that to the DN
    Here is an example.
    User 1 exists already and their DN: cn=john smith, cn=users, dc=company,dc=org
    New user joins the company and his name is also john smith and he has no middle name: so system attempts to create his account as cn=john smith, cn=users, dc=company,dc=org
    how can I accomplish this by making the account say cn=john smith_1, cn=users, dc=company,dc=org

    855640 wrote:
    I run into issues when the DN of the user to be created already exists and I would like to know if anyone has some logic I can use to generate a different DN for new user by adding a number or something like that to the DN
    There are two different questions:
    1. How to generate a sequence of candidates for the name attribute
    2. How to check if a record with the given name candidate already exists in the Active Directory, and hence try the next candidate from the sequence.
    The answer for the first part is usually defined by the policy existing in your organization, in the simplest case you can append sequential integer numbers to the end of the original name.
    The answer for the second question is not so simple if you use are provisioning with MSAD connector.
    There are two places you can put the check:
    -- in the pre-populate adapter for the UD_ADUSER_COMMONNAME field
    -- in the adpADCSCREATEUSER event handler, which is responsible for new AD user record creation.
    Both cases need some coding, since you have to obtain the AD connection and search AD for matching records.
    Pros & cons
    Placing check code in the pre-populate adapter:
    Pros:
    the result is visible in the form, administrator can change the pre-calculated value if he wishes
    Cons:
    you need to have all access to connection parameters, and establish one extra connection
    this is not the way OIM is supposed to work :-(
    Placing check code in the AD user creation task:
    Pros:
    you have all access to connection parameters, and open a connection here anyway
    Cons:
    the result is not present in the form, so no way for manual interaction by administrator here
    BTW: this problem is not only related to DN generation, some other AD attributes (e.g. sAMAccountName, mailNickName, userPrincipalName, mail) should be unique in the AD domain scope.

  • 'Public' Active Directory account no longer works w/Tiger?

    We have approx 20 public Macs that all log onto our Windows 2003 server using the same Active Directory account - 'Public'
    This has worked fine until Tiger - Now when we attempt to log onto one of our network drives with this account name I'm told by a pop-up window that the account is either disabled or I've put the password in incorrectly.
    Can anyone confirm if 'Public' cannot be used by a user on Tiger? Is it exclusively for the OS?

    Ran accross this in help file...
    "Mac OS X 10.3 or later: "Invalid user name and password combination" Message When Using Active Directory
    When binding a Mac OS X client computer to Active Directory, the account entered is not validated (resolved) at that time. It is used as entered. If entered incorrectly, you will see an alert message later.
    Symptom
    After configuring the Active Directory Directory Access plug-in, an alert message appears at the client computer that says "invalid user name and password combination."
    Products affected
    Mac OS X 10.3 or later
    Solution
    This happens when an incorrect name and/or password is entered, including a username entered with incorrect syntax.
    The user's login name (also known as "PrincipalName") is required when binding a computer to Active Directory.
    The user can also use the short part of the login name (such as "virginia"). The typical syntax of a login name is similar to "[email protected]".
    Note: If the user's login name has been modified from the default "[email protected]", then the default login name must be used. The modified login name (such as "[email protected]") cannot be used."
